Originally from Metro Detroit, the couple has called Savannah home for over a decade. Fostering wasn’t always part of their plan, but Kaitlynn felt called to it: “It had always been on my heart. I didn’t know any foster parents growing up, but I just felt like it was something I was meant to do.” Dave admits he wasn’t immediately on board: “I felt like our lives were already busy. Adding younger kids again seemed overwhelming. But Kaitlynn won me over—and now, I’m glad she did.” Their partnership with Necco made the transition easier: “They were welcoming, explained everything thoroughly, and never pressured us. Our caseworker has been pivotal—always answering the phone, listening, and helping us through the emotional parts.” Fostering has changed their family in profound ways: “It’s made our kids realize not everyone has a mom and dad or a stable home. They’ve become more empathetic and appreciative of what they have.” Kaitlynn and Dave stress that fostering isn’t a shortcut to adoption: “Kids are meant to reunify with their families. Be open to that. Do your research, talk to other foster parents, and understand what fostering really means.” They’ve seen incredible progress with their placements: “Our current foster child came to us terrified to be alone. Now, he plays independently and feels safe. Those moments remind us why we do this.” Their advice? “Give it a try—even if it’s respite care or short-term fostering. You’ll make an impact, even if it’s just for a year or two.” For Kaitlynn and Dave, home isn’t just a place—it’s the people: “A safe space where you can be yourself, love each other, and work through challenges together.” Ready to open your heart and home?
